See how the human fingers looks ridiculously large. That’s because he’s holding the paw closer to the camera which makes it look larger than it is. People do the same thing when they take pictures with fish they caught. Instead of comparing the foreground (paw) to the background (face), compare the foreground (paw) to the foreground (fingers)
Still a big paw, but not as big as 3 faces.
